General description

Tetrahydrofuran (THF) is a saturated cyclic ether. Its potential use as a biofuel for internal combustion engines is investigated.
Tetrahydrofuran is an important basic chemical compound, which belongs to the category of 5-membered heterocycles.

Application

Refer to the product′s Certificate of Analysis for more information on a suitable instrument technique. Contact Technical Service for further support.
Tetrahydrofuran may be used as an extraction solvent for the determination of pesticide residues in olive oil and phthalates in toys and child care articles by chromatography techniques.
Tetrahydrofuran may find application as a solvent in the synthesis of (S)-2-(1-pyrrolidinylmethyl)pyrrolidine. It is also an excellent solvent for sodium diisopropylamide, which can find applications as an effective base for the isomerization of alkenes and metalation of 1,4-dienes.
